Kenwood Academy’s Attendance Boundaries Have Been The Same Since The ’60s. A State Bill May Change That
Chicago Public Schools would routinely review its schools' attendance territories under a bill awaiting Gov. JB Pritzker's signature. "I would like to see students allowed to go to school in their neighborhoods," Rep. Curtis Tarver said.

Project To Connect Kenwood Academy Buildings, Add Cooling System To Gym Gets Key City Approval
The $9.2 million project would connect the main Kenwood Academy campus with the selective-enrollment academic center and add a heating and cooling system in the high school's gym.

Kenwood Academy Science Labs To Receive Nearly $2 Million In Renovations By Fall
The improvements are part of CPS's three-year, $75 million plan to provide "equitable access to state-of-the-art science labs" throughout the city's high schools.

Kenwood Academy’s Heating System Fails During Chicago’s Coldest Nov. 12 Ever — But Class Goes On
A record-low temperature of 7 degrees was recorded at O'Hare Tuesday morning, around the same time a motor failed in the school's heating system.
